Worth the admission ($10) to learn the term "Tenderloin" doesn't refer to the seamy underbelly of the city. It refers to the cops being able to enjoy a better cut of meat, courtesy of the payoffs for looking the other way on a wide variety of crimes in this 31- block SF neighborhood.
The surrounding street scene is a war zone. Ironically, the cleanest public restroom in town was inside the museum. They also offer walking tours of this historic neighborhood. Here's their link:
